#7698ec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7698ec is composed of 46.3% red, 59.6% green and 92.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50% cyan, 35.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 222.7 degrees, a saturation of 75.6% and a lightness of 69.4%. #7698ec color hex could be obtained by blending #ecffff with #0031d9. Closest websafe color is: #6699ff.

Shades and Tints of #7698ec

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#eff3fd is the lightest one.
